about New York

New York in United States with a geographic area of 54,555.7 square miles. The total population in New York is 19,514,849 with 48.5% male and 51.5% female. Children under age 5 represent 5.8% of the population, under age 18 equal 20.9% of the population and over age 65 is 16.5% of the population. The median household income is $71,117, per capita income is $40,898. There are a total of 7,417,224 housing units with 54.1% owner occupied. Education includes 23.2% of residents that are high school graduates and 40.1% with a bachelor's degree or higher. The average temperature in New York in the summer is 68 degrees, and in the winter 25 degrees.
